Lauren Underwood

Bio | Underwood was born in Ohio before moving to Illinois at the age of 3. She attended the University of Michigan and then John Hopkins university, earning multiple degrees in healthcare. |
Status and Position | Current US House of Representatives of Illinois |
Political Party and Jurisdiction | Democrat, Illinois |

Campaign Financing | Underwood's campaign relies mostly on individual contributions. Underwood has vote in favor of H.R. 1 which increases transparency at the expense of monetary influence in elections. |
Voting Rights | Underwood is a staunch advocate of every Americans' right to vote. That is why she voted in favor of H.R. 4 which helped expand the capability of people to vote. |
Opinions on Issues
Issues | Stance | Summary |
| Universal Healthcare | For | Supports healthcare for all Underwood has vowed to fight for those with pre-existing conditions. She does not believe in repealing the Affordable Care Act and wants to expand coverage and reduce healthcare costs. |
| Socialized Healthcare | For | Advocates for socialized healthcare |
| Private Healthcare | Against | Underwood would like to see lower costs in healthcare which does not favor private healthcare. |
| LGBT Rights | For | Promotes LGBT rights Underwood has been a staunch supporter of the LGBT community. She has been endorsed by the Human RIghts Campaign, the biggest LGBTQ civil rights organization. |
| Taxes | For | In favor of taxation Underwood thinks that tax breaks will only aid corporate interest while further hurting the average American. In addition, the congresswoman advocates for an income tax increase for those in the highest bracket. |
| Flat Tax Rate | Against | Does not advocate for a flat tax rate Underwood thinks that tax breaks will only aid corporate interest while further hurting the average American. In addition, the congresswoman advocates for an income tax increase for those in the highest bracket. |
| Abortion | For | She is pro-choice. Underwood marched alongside protestors in Chicago to advocate for reproductive rights. She vows to fight anti-abortion legislation in Congress. |
| Gun Control | For | Supports regulations on guns Underwood is an advocate of enacting gun control legislation. She voted in favor of H.R. 1112, the Enhanced Background Checks Act, which requires comprehensive background checks for gun owners. |
